Essential Duties and Responsibilities: The essential functions include, but are not limited to the following:
- Meet with clients to assess their financial needs and goals.
- Develop strategies that align with each client's risk tolerance and financial objective
- Offer financial advice which follows a Best Interest standard through the implementation of a variety of financial products and services.
- Guide the client through their options and each step towards suitable and risk-appropriate financial decisions.
- Cultivate and maintain client relationships, including regular account reviews and community involvement.
- Maintain and stay updated on regulatory compliance and industry trends.
- Build and maintain client relationships, internal referral network, and community involvement.

Education and other designations:
- College degree or higher
- 2 years of experience as a financial advisor
- Series 7, Series 66, and State life, accident and health insurance licenses
